SS cars regardless of engine were not involved in the resonator recall.
The 1st recall applied to Z/28 L34 & L78 built with chambered as standard equipment. SS 350 & L35 SS were built with the N10 muffler/resonator system as standard equipment and were not part of it. L34 & L78 then reverted to the standard N10 system; Z/28 received the interim muffler only system. The 2nd recall involved the interim Z/28 system; they now also received the standard N10 system. One of the car mags back in the day had undercarriage photos of the #3 ZL1 [02D] when new; standard N10 system. There is no reason to assume any BB was built with the interim Z/28 system but I see many incorrectly restored that way.
